Why the Dan Wesson? You could pick up a Glock 35 for less money and have something you're already very familiar with.
Granted, the 35 isn't the eye candy that the DW is, and will need some trigger work, but you've already proven that the Glock platform works well for you.
Not raggin' on you, WB, just curious.

In 2019 I only bought 1 gun, but I did some upgrades to the ones I had and added some other hobbies that took my money.
The gun I bought was a Remington Express 870 20 gauge. It has the shorter barrel and full length tube and was cerekoted in a nice tungsten finish. I then purchased a set of ghost ring night sights and had them installed. That is one really nice little set-up now.
I'm thinking I will probably do something similar this year. I would like to do some upgrades to my Glock 40 10mm and get a nice holster for that. I'd also like to buy some more spare parts for my wife and I's SD9VE's. I found a place online that sells spare springs, followers, pins, etc., and started purchasing a few items last year. Seeing we both have 1 of them, I'd like to have all the parts on hand to fix them myself, if need be.
That being said, I still wouldn't mind finally buying parts or a complete upper and assembling my AR10 rifle. I've had a lower for a few years now, but haven't gotten around to funding the build yet. Mainly because I'm not sure what caliber I want to go with yet.
